SOUTHLAND : Arco Ends Freeze on Gas Prices

Atlantic Richfield Co. today halted its two-week freeze on gasoline prices, which has left its gasoline selling for 13 cents a gallon less than competitors.

Arco said the action would result in an average price increase of 2.5 cents a gallon and would occur at about 80% of its 1,700 stations in five Western states.

George Babikian, president of Arco Products Co., the company’s marketing and refining unit, said that “this is not an across-the-board price hike. We are targeting only those areas where Arco prices are well below their competitors’.”
